yum install -y docker-ce-18.03.1.ce失敗解決辦法

yum install -y docker-ce-18.03.1.ce失敗

Transaction check error:
  file /usr/bin/docker from install of docker-ce-18.03.1.ce-1.el7.centos.x86_64 conflicts with file from package docker-common-2:1.12.6-68.gitec8512b.el7.centos.x86_64
  file /usr/bin/docker-containerd from install of docker-ce-18.03.1.ce-1.el7.centos.x86_64 conflicts with file from package docker-common-2:1.12.6-68.gitec8512b.el7.centos.x86_64
  file /usr/bin/docker-containerd-shim from install of docker-ce-18.03.1.ce-1.el7.centos.x86_64 conflicts with file from package docker-common-2:1.12.6-68.gitec8512b.el7.centos.x86_64
  file /usr/bin/dockerd from install of docker-ce-18.03.1.ce-1.el7.centos.x86_64 conflicts with file from package docker-common-2:1.12.6-68.gitec8512b.el7.centos.x86_64

卸載舊版本的包

yum erase docker-common-2:1.12.6-68.gitec8512b.el7.centos.x86_64

再次安裝 docker

yum install -y docker-ce-18.03.1.ce

docker version報錯

Cannot connect to the Docker daemon at unix:///var/run/docker.sock. Is the docker daemon running?

運行如下命令

systemctl daemon-reload
sudo service docker restart
sudo service docker status
發表評論
所有評論
還沒有人評論,想成為第一個評論的人麼? 請在上方評論欄輸入並且點擊發布.
相關文章